Chris Kerr & Ali Dewji have Successfully Concluded the Prosecution of a £1.5m Case of Forex and Cryptocurrency Fraud

30 September 2025

Teenage trader, Morgan Reeve, obtained large sums of money from businessmen, traders and workers by promising them large and guaranteed returns from his activity trading on the foreign currency exchange and cryptocurrency markets. Instead, he spent their money on his own lavish lifestyle, which included supercars, private jets and hotel suites in London and Dubai.

Mr Reeve posed as a successful multimillionaire on social media to attract more investment and used some of this to pay others and keep his ‘Ponzi’ scheme running.

On Tuesday, he was unanimously convicted of fraud offences in relation to 19 out of 20 complainants following a 7-week trial at Norwich Crown Court. He will be sentenced in December.

Chris Kerr, leading Ali Dewji, was instructed by the CPS South East.
